It is a set of three lagoons located in the jurisdiction of the Colombian municipality of Guasca, in the department of Cundinamarca. At the moment the three lagoons receive the names of: Faust, America, and Siecha (the largest of the three). In the ancient language of the Muisca, Siecha means The House of the Man.
